🏨 Hyatt's new award charts are officially live
The Hyatt devaluation everyone's been stressing about is now live.
Honestly? It could have been way worse.
Some properties definitely got more expensive, but the nightmare scenario people expected didn't fully happen. Not every hotel got shoved into the highest pricing tiers.
TPG has a good breakdown of which properties changed the most: Hyatt new award chart first impressions.
I still think Hyatt is one of the best hotel loyalty programs overall, especially compared to Marriott and Hilton. But this is your regular reminder that points are not investments.
Programs will devalue whenever they want.
If you've been hoarding Hyatt points for years waiting for the “perfect” redemption, this is your sign to stop romanticizing your points balance and actually use it.

I almost never buy points. For most people, most of the time, it just doesn't pencil out. But there are exceptions. If there's a huge bonus and you're short for a specific flight or hotel, buying can beat paying cash. It depends case by case, so run the math on the trip you actually want instead of stocking up speculatively.
✈️ You can now book Philippine Airlines with Avios
This one is actually pretty interesting.
Qatar Airways Privilege Club now allows online booking for Philippine Airlines awards, which opens up a pretty nice new path to Asia using Avios. Upgraded Points has the award alert.
Business class from the U.S. starts around 110k Avios and availability apparently looks pretty solid right now.
What makes this useful is that basically every major transferable points ecosystem touches Avios in some way now.
Amex, Chase, Capital One, Bilt... they all have pathways into the Avios ecosystem.

🛏️ Air New Zealand is selling bunk beds on flights now
No joke.
Air New Zealand launched “Skynest,” which is basically economy-class sleeping pods/bunk beds on ultra long-haul flights.
The JFK → Auckland route can now be booked with a 4-hour sleep pod session for around $495. The Points Guy has a good breakdown.
Expensive? Yes.
Still way cheaper than paying for full business class? Also yes.
Honestly, I love seeing airlines experiment with products between economy and lie-flat business class. There's a massive market for people who just want to not feel destroyed after a 16+ hour flight.
